  • In this video I spend the night up on the Mogollon Rim to escape the lower desert heat, and then traverse Forest Road 300, also known as the Rim Road, from west to east.
    In my opinion the Coconino National Forest side of the rim is the place to be, with less people and better camp sites. The Apache Sitgreaves side of the rim is very touristy, with many paid campgrounds and they are paving most of the main road. (what was not paved yet has a lot of washboard)
